میکروکنترلر (تراشه) FPGA    سری Virtex شرکت XILINX  (ساختار ؛ کاربرد ؛ عملکرد ها) مهندسی برق _ الکترونیک

پژوهشگر و نویسنده:  (  افشین رشید )

میکروکنترلر (تراشه) سری Virtex FPGA از کمپانی XILINX برای عملکرد سیستم و ادغام با سرعت 28 نانومتر بهینه شده و بهترین عملکرد را در کلاس / پارچه وات ، عملکرد DSP و پهنای باند I / O به طرح های شما ارائه می دهد. 

این خانواده در مجموعه ای از برنامه هایی مانند شبکه 10G تا 100G ، رادار قابل حمل و نمونه سازی ASIC استفاده می شود.نهایت منابع، سرعت و Bandwidth در سری VIRTEX قرار دارد. این سری حد اکثر چیپ های زایلنکس است. این چیپ ها در سه تکنولوژی ۲۸nm (سری ۷)، ۲۰nm (سری UltraScale) و  ۱۶nm (سری +UltraScale) تولید می شوند. یکی از کاربرد های این خانواده در مدیریت و ساخت تجهیزات شبکه بسیار پر سرعت می باشد.

FPGA یا Field-Programmable Gate Array ( آرایه گیت های قابل برنامه ریزی ) یک مدار مجتمع است که می توان آن را پس از اتمام فرآیند تولید ، مطابق نیاز طراح برنامه ریزی نمود و روابط منطقی بین پایه های ورودی و خروجی را تغییر داد از این رو به این تراشه ها قابل برنامه ریزی می گویند. روابط منطقی درون این تراشه ها را اغلب با زبان توصیف سخت افزار ( HDL یا Hardware Description Language ) مشخص می کنند ( علاوه بر HDL از طراحی شماتیک ، State Diagram و برنامه نویسی به زبان های دیگر مانند C نیز می توان استفاده کرد که توسط برنامه ای که بواسطه آن طراحی را انجام می دهید به کد HDL تبدیل می گردد ) . به دلیل استفاده مستقیم از گیت ها در انجام عملیات ها ، این تراشه ها دارای سرعت و دقت بسیار بالا هستند. 

در FPGA بخشهایی هستند که به عنوان Primitive یا ASIC به  FPGA اضافه شده اند. FPGA های مدرن فقط شامل آرایه گیت های قابل برنامه ریزی نیستند بلکه بخش هایی از قبل طراحی شده و سخت افزار آماده به آن اضافه شده است. این بخش ها برای کمک به عملکرد های بهینه در FPGA ها ساخته شده اند و استفاده از آنها در پیاده سازی بسیار کارایی را بالا می‌برد. هر قدر نسل FPGA (سری Virtex) بالاتر باشد این ابزار ها بیشتر، متنوع تر و پیشرفته تر هستند.

پژوهشگر و نویسنده:  دکتر  (  افشین رشید)

دکترایِ  تخصصی نانو _ میکرو الکترونیک